NFN Information Session on Highway 11: Presented by MTO and AECOM
The Ministry of Transportation has hired AECOM to do a preliminary Design and Class Environmental Assessment Study for a pilot project on Highway 11, between North Bay and Temagami. This study will look to create a 2+1 Roadway Model, which…
